Explanation

The P1855 code indicates a problem with the clutch control travel sensor, which monitors the position of the clutch pedal. The sensor's signal is out of the expected range or performance parameters.

Technical description

The clutch control travel sensor is responsible for sending data about the clutch pedal position to the vehicle's powertrain control module (PCM). When the PCM detects that the sensor's signal is not within the expected range, it triggers the P1855 code. This could be due to a faulty sensor, wiring issues, or other related problems.

Symptoms

• Check Engine Light is on

• Difficulty shifting gears

• Clutch pedal feels unusual

Common Causes

• Faulty clutch control travel sensor

• Damaged or corroded wiring or connectors

• Faulty PCM

Diagnosis steps

• Use an OBD-II scanner to confirm the code.

• Inspect the clutch control travel sensor and its wiring for damage.

• Test the sensor's signal with a multimeter.

Repair procedures

• Replace the clutch control travel sensor if faulty.

• Repair or replace damaged wiring or connectors.

• Reprogram or replace the PCM if necessary.

Component location

The clutch control travel sensor is typically located near the clutch pedal assembly.

FAQs

Q: Can I drive with the P1855 code?
A: It's not recommended to drive with this code active, as it can affect the vehicle's ability to shift gears properly.

Q: How do I reset the P1855 code?
A: After repairs, use an OBD-II scanner to clear the code. If the issue is fixed, it should not return.
